## Ownership

The N+1 query fix in the Quillbranch GraphQL layer is maintained as a standalone module under `resolvers/batching`. It replaces per-field database lookups with a request-scoped dataloader, and plugin authors should route all custom resolvers through the provided batch interface rather than querying directly. Changes to batching behavior require a review before merge. For design questions, regressions, or interface extension requests, contact the module owner listed below.

approver of hahaf-hahaf = Druion Druius Kasax Eliox

## Sweeper Environments

The Tidewell sweeper runs in dev, staging, and prod, scanning for orphaned volumes and unattached load balancers left behind by failed deploys. Dev runs in dry-run mode only; prod deletes after a 72-hour grace period. Each environment loads its own settings at startup, and prod currently uses the following:

service settings:
BRIIX_PIN=8582
BRIIX_TENANT=raleth
BRIIX_METRICS_HOST=metrics.briix.urlaqstack.example
BRIIX_SEAL=seal_c11ef522
BRIIX_STANDBY_TEAM=ulaok

Ticket #4482: Configuration drift detected on the Pulsegrid metrics-aggregation sidecar in the Varnholm cluster. The running instance diverges from the baseline committed to the Stonewick config repo — scrape intervals and retention flags were changed manually during last month's incident and never reverted. No evidence of tampering, but please verify against the approved baseline. The current effective configuration of the sidecar is reproduced below.

service settings:
oliath:
  log_level: debug
  metrics_host: metrics.oliath.zemvarsys.internal
  pool_size: 8